Govt announces petrol price cut by Rs1 per litre | The Express Tribune

The federal government has announced a reduction in the price of petrol by Rs1 per litre, according to a notification issued by the Finance Division on Friday. As per the notification, the revised prices will take effect from March 29.

Following the decrease, the new price of petrol will be Rs254.63 per litre, down from the previous rate of Rs255.63. However, the price of High-Speed Diesel remains unchanged at Rs258.64 per litre.

The new prices, recommended by the Oil and Gas Regulatory Authority (OGRA), are based on fluctuations in international market rates.

OGRA assessed global market trends and submitted its recommendations for adjusting local petroleum product prices to provide relief to consumers, the Finance Division said in the statement.
